China Guangdong Shenzhen Alibaba Cloud
Websites on 120.24.205.243
- Domain names that have been bound:
- 2025-12-05-----2026-02-08xingkejiance.com
- 2026-02-08-----2026-02-08www.xingkejiance.com
- website server lookup history
- jjwxw.cc
- www.7sev.com
- zjddssm.com
- www.youjizzyoujizz.net
- 3888.bstzen.com
- 201.vip
- 3888.bstron.com
- sex99.com
- xmissy.4hu59t.com
- 388737.com
- 99sex3.top
- www.tuhu.com
- gayboytube.org
- m6ux.com
- www.zgfznt.com
- soapi.gou2099.com
- 388607.com
- 13425.com
- skwo.net
- 99sex.net
- hosting ip address lookup history
- 156.234.127.109
- 23.88.150.107
- 115.92.19.219
- 66.232.12.156
- 154.81.227.218
- 185.213.17.234
- 103.118.81.74
- 218.11.15.191
- 173.82.238.146
- 134.122.155.16
- 38.238.175.17
- 156.232.88.106
- 102.37.103.253
- 18.163.251.255
- 154.86.27.26
- 23.230.205.174
- 23.247.137.25
- 119.73.222.116
- 104.143.46.91
- 45.39.119.134
